As you have likely heard, the Wisconsin “Safer at Home” order has been officially released by the Governor’s office. It prohibits all non-essential travel for Wisconsin residents, effective at 8:00 am on Wednesday, March 25, 2020 and will remain in effect until 8:00 am Friday, April 24, 2020, or until a superseding order is issued. We have been closely monitoring the order, along with the Wisconsin Builders Association, who is advocating for our industry. As we anticipated, “Housing Construction” has been classified as part of the Essential Infrastructure, which allows The Victory Companies to continue operations as normally as we can.
